资源简介 完型填空专练【知识梳理】一、通用解题四步法跳过空格通读全文了解文章大意、时态、人物、情感(开心/难过/帮助/学习)。先易后难,先做确定的固定搭配、常识题、明显语法题优先做。根据上下文逻辑推理利用转折、因果、并列、递进等关系词判断。复读检查看时态、单复数、词性、句意是否通顺。二、高频解题技巧 + 具体例句技巧1:利用固定搭配(考得最多)常考:动词短语、介词搭配、形容词短语。be good at / be interested in / look for / take care of / get on well with / be ready to例句:She is good at ______ (dance / dancing / to dance).答案:dancing解析:be good at 后接 doing。技巧2:利用上下文复现(原词/近义词)文中会重复出现名词、动词,直接对应。例句:Mike likes reading. He often goes to the ______ to read books.A. library B. hospital C. restaurant答案:A解析:read books 对应 library。技巧3:利用逻辑关系词(转折/因果/并列)转折:but, however, although因果:so, because并列:and, also, too选择:or例句:It was raining outside, ______ we had to stay at home.A. but B. so C. or答案:B解析:下雨→待在家,因果关系用 so。技巧4:利用语法判断(时态/单复数/词性)名词:看 a/an/the,单复数动词:看时态(一般现在/过去/进行)代词:he/him/his, she/her/hers例句:Tom ______ to school by bus every day.A. go B. goes C. went答案:B解析:every day 一般现在时,主语三单。技巧5:利用生活常识与情感色彩开心:happy, excited, nice难过:sad, tired帮助:help, kind, friendly例句:When I am in trouble, my friend always ______ me.A. laughs at B. helps C. leaves答案:B解析:朋友在困难时应“帮助”。技巧6:排除法(不会就用)先去掉明显错误选项:时态不对单复数不对搭配不对意思完全相反例句:He doesn’t like ______ football. It’s boring.A. play B. playing C. plays答案:B解析:like 后可 to do / doing,排除A、C。【基础巩固】完形填空(一)阅读短文,理解其大意,从A、B、C、D四个选项中选出可以填入空白处的最佳选项。Last term, our art teacher asked us to make a short animated film (动画电影).
